the old version of the archive - when researching a large site viewing
the data (stored pages) was much more time efficient.
with the old archive all the info was on one page ie how many copies
were there, and a * showed when the site of research was updated
(different)
with the new version - its all by month with no indicator (none i know
of anyway) of when the site of research changed
